    Episode 535: Wouldn’t Bet On it: What is the risk of muscle symptoms on statins?

    Episode 535: Wouldn’t Bet On it: What is the risk of muscle symptoms on statins?

    In episode 535, Mike and James work through all the evidence and come up with the definitive (in our minds) answer as to whether or not statins cause muscle symptoms. They likely do in 1% of people, but if you have muscle symptoms when you are on a statin it is very unlikely it is […]

    Episode 534: Come Spy with Me: Continuous glucose monitoring in diabetes

    Episode 534: Come Spy with Me: Continuous glucose monitoring in diabetes

    In episode 534, Mike and James bring Jamie Falk to go through all the evidence for continuous glucose monitors that use subcutaneous sensors. There certainly seems to be evidence of benefit for T1DM but when it comes to T2DM the evidence for a benefit is not clear at all. Have a listen to get all […]
